Transponder chips
Car keys with transponder chips require special reprogramming in order to function. Any hardware store can make you a new car key, but the real challenge is in integrating it with your vehicle. A key that has been reprogrammed will need to match the specific identification number of the vehicle or else it won't be able to start the engine.
Transponder chips are a typical feature of modern automobiles and are designed to guard against car theft. The chip is a microcircuit that transmits a radio frequency signal when the key is inserted in the ignition. The car is able to detect the signal, and starts the engine only if the signal is in line with the original that was programmed in the vehicle. The car also shuts down if the frequency is invalid. This makes it more difficult for car thieves with no experience to hot wire a vehicle and then start it.
The chip and the key are connected via a circuit board that includes an induction coil. When the key is inserted into the ignition, it creates a magnetic field around the transponder. This generates a signal that is received by the coil before being sent to the key's identification number. The key's identification code is sent back to the car, and the engine starts when the identification number matches.
There are many methods to program a transponder key but they all involve using a special tool. You can purchase these tools online or at most locksmiths in the automotive industry. They are not cheap, but they are essential for programming the chip in your vehicle.

EZ Installer
For decades, car owners who required a replacement for their key fob had no option than to go to an auto dealer to have their key connected to the vehicle. This is because in order to make modern keys function they must be "paired". This required expensive and complex equipment that was only available to dealers. The EZ Installer by Car Keys Express simplifies the process of pairing modern keys with vehicles for locksmiths and retailers.
The EZ Installer, a basic "plug-and-play" OBD device, connects new keys to vehicles without the need for complicated equipment or tokens for programming. It connects directly to the standard OBD port on the vehicle, and runs an app that can be downloaded on mobile devices that provides easy-to-follow instructions. The EZ Installer works with most modern vehicles with proximity keys or push-button start. To determine if it'll work for a particular vehicle, look up the compatibility guide on the Tom's website.
If the device is unable to program a remote or a key purchased from Tom's into a compatible vehicle, a full refund is provided.
Unlike traditional programming equipment that can cost retailers and key professionals thousands of dollars in typical per-key "token" charges, the EZ Installer Pro doesn't charge any fees and can be used for as long as a retailer or key professional wishes to use it. The EZ Installer eliminates the need for expensive monthly service contracts and software updates. This allows retailers to save money while providing their customers the same high quality service as OEM equipment. It also comes with a world-class warranty that includes all software and hardware for the life of the product.
